Managing Panic Attacks

If you want to get rid of panic attacks for good, then it is necessary that you seek help from a professional.
However, if you suffer from anxiety attacks then you should learn how to manage them along with the effort of getting rid of them.
Following tips will help you managing anxiety attacks: The first thing you should do is to learn more about anxiety attacks.
Only learning about them can go a long way in helping you managing them.
It will help you relieve the anxiety.
So read about anxiety, panic disorder, and the fight-or-flight response experienced during an anxiety attack.
Find out the common triggers and the symptoms of having panic attacks, so that if you are feeling the symptoms then you can prepare yourself for an attack.
Avoid smoking and caffeine.
If you have panic disorder then the caffeine in coffee can be very bad for you.
It has been observed that caffeine acts as a trigger for panic attacks.
Not only caffeine, you should also try to avoid smoking as much as possible.
It would only be wise to stay away from all sorts of caffeinated beverages.
Medicines that have stimulants in them pose a risk to the panic attacks patient.
It is good for you to learn how to control your breathing.
Hyperventilation brings on many sensations (such as lightheadedness and tightness of the chest) that occur during an anxiety attack.
Deep breathing will relieve panic attacks.
Breathing slowly will help you calm your body and mind.
Learning how to control your breath can prove to be very helpful in managing anxiety attacks.
Whenever you feel that are having a panic attack, start breathing slowly, it will take away the anxiety attack or reduce its intensity.
You can also try breathing in a paper bag to balance the level of oxygen in your body.
If you regularly practice relaxation activities, like yoga and meditation it will strengthen your body's relaxation response.
Progressive muscle relaxation is also a good exercise to improve your condition.
Not only does these exercise help you keep calm, they also make you feel happy and joyous, which further reduces the chances of anxiety attacks.
Last, supervise your diet.
Ask a specialist to make a diet plan for you and work according to it.
Avoid junk food as it can unbalance the level of sugar in your body which will make you more prone to anxiety attacks.
